gearhoundsA pre-64 Winnie, even with the wear, is fairly desirable. I'm surprised the bid is so low, especially with a $120 Marbles tang peep already mounted. I suspect it will go up a good bit before the end.

YooperSigsThe Tang Sight is not seen that often on an SRC. if its a shooter, I would guess it will go to $1500+ pretty easily. And the front sight bears closer inspection, too.
On the same site is another full size 94 (not pre 64, evidently) that was set up for a side mount scope. If I was looking for a beater 94, I might jump on that one, especially since the bids on it are very low.
By comparison, in 2010 I bought a 1906 made 94 standard sporting rifle in .32 WS with Tang Sight and ivory bead front sight in a little better condition that the SRC on the auction for $1150. Which I thought was a pretty decent deal.
